Cute small coffee shop with a nice outdoor seating area (very small inside with no seating). Coffee was delicious and they had alternate options (We both got lattes, my mom got oat milk for hers). I tried a lemon bar because it's one of my favorites and it didn't disappoint - I loved the texture (I think there was coconut added, you couldn't really taste it but it gave it a pleasant alternate texture in the lemon layer) and the crust was a delicious shortbread. I like a strong, tart lemon - I could have used a little more tartness but that's a personal thing. It's still among the top lemon bars I've had. (warning: the display for them is soap, so don't let that deter to haha). My mom got the shortbread which is the classic circular loaf cut into trianlges and she loved it. They were out of many items, as people have mentioned before, but we came near closing time and it's a small shop! I would recommend to go early if you have something specific in mind.
